Abstract

This paper describes the control, communication and sensor network of the humanoid robot LOLA. A brief description of the complex decentralized electronic architecture will be given. A dedicated circuit board has been developed as decentralized computation device and sensor-controller interface. A detailed description of the hardware and software capabilities of the board is given. The implementation of the real-time communication network based on Sercos-III is described. Finally, a description of the control structure of LOLA is given.
